Cops Sent To Playboy Mansion After Report Of Shots Being Fired

Hugh Hefner's Thursday night backgammon game had a few unexpected players show up – the LAPD.

A rep for Playboy and a spokesperson for the LAPD confirmed to Access Hollywood that police showed up to the Playboy Mansion after receiving a call about gun shots being heard. The police search the grounds of the estate and found nothing suspicious.

The Playboy rep told Access the call turned out to be a hoax.

The rep went on to say that Hef was at home Thursday night and that it was very possible he was in the middle of his usual Thursday night backgammon game when the police arrived.
